Method for a frost start of a fuel cell device, fuel cell device and motor vehicle having a fuel cell device

A method for a frost start of a fuel cell device having a fuel cell stack, in which a plurality of fuel cells electrically switched in series is pressed by a compression force of a clamping device between two end plates, and having a controller which is adapted to carry out the method for the frost start of the fuel cell device, the method comprising:
determining the presence of frost start conditions,
reducing the compression force using the clamping device, and
operating the fuel cells in a frost start operation, in which a compression force acting on the fuel cells of the fuel cell stack and reduced as compared to that of a normal operation is maintained.
